Hi,

I just got my 2010 Lariat 4x4 back in june and it is the best thing I have bought! this thing is freaking awsome.

I got one question and one problem

First let me start off with the problem.
When the truck sits in my work parking lot and i go out to start it up and leave the transmission feel like it is trying to shift from 1-2 going like 2mph! There is no way this could be normal. it literally lurches and jumps. havent taken it to the dealer figured that the trans was still trying to learn. it has just under 1500 miles on it so i was going to give it time but still nothing.. I have tried backing up and when i go to leave pulling forward and it does this, then i tried pulling forward in the spot and backing up when i leave with the same problems??

The second question i have is is there any way to add the stock Ford Navigation unit. I really dont want to go aftermarket cause i really like the look of the stock and sync. but any suggestions are still helpful.

Can't really help with the trans issue, but I would check with the dealer and see if a re-flash would work. At least let them duplicate the problem - it may be more involved in solving.

Since you didn't get the factory Nav, I would recommend you go aftermarket. There are kits out there that will make the install look factory and you'll probably get more features. And some install kits will allow you to keep the Sync feature. I'm sure someone that has done this already will chime in soon.
